Job Summary

The Texas General Land Office is seeking an Accountant VI within the Financial Management Department. The role involves advanced and/or supervisory accounting work, preparing and overseeing financial analyses and reports, establishing, maintaining, and overseeing accounting systems, procedures, controls, and agency budgets. Minimal supervision is required, with significant latitude for initiative and independent judgment.

Responsibilities
  • Prepare and review financial statements, general ledger entries, and program expenditure reports for accuracy and compliance with federal and state requirements.
  • Coordinate the development, planning, and timely submission of the agency’s Annual Financial Report in accordance with GASB and Office of the Comptroller of Public Accounts requirements.
  • Oversee analysis of financial data and third‑party financial reviews, including modeling and response monitoring to support transparency and informed decision‑making.
  • Coordinate with divisions to support budget development, expenditure forecasting, and reconciliation processes.
  • Support development of team goals, standards, and priorities to align operations with agency objectives.
  • Administer financial systems and provide expert interpretation on complex financial and regulatory compliance issues.
  • Monitor financial activities and budget execution to ensure compliance with laws, internal procedures, and spending limits.
  • Develop and implement accounting policies and procedures that meet statutory and professional standards.
  • Lead or support oversight activities to ensure compliance with accounting standards, financial policies, and conduct expectations.
  • Represent the Financial Reporting and Accounting division in meetings and external collaborations.
  • Identify areas for operational improvement and recommend changes to increase efficiency.
  • Collaborate with IT staff on the design and enhancement of financial systems and tools.
  • Supervise or provide guidance to financial staff involved in operations supporting integrated purchasing, disbursement, and reporting functions.
Minimum Qualifications
  • Graduation from an accredited four‑year college or university with a degree in accounting, finance, or related fields.
  • Five (5) years of full‑time advanced accounting, financial analysis, or related experience requiring compilation, reconciliation, and/or analysis of detailed financial information. Education may be substituted on a year‑for‑year basis with equivalent experience.
  • Applicants must clearly demonstrate on the application relevant experience and education that would qualify him or her for the job.
  • May be required to periodically work hours greater than 40 per week and on weekends.
  • A writing sample will be required as part of the pre‑employment assessment.
Preferred Qualifications
  • Four (4) years experience preparing related schedules, reports, working papers, and trial balances for a state agency or university.
  • Certified Public Accountant (CPA) or Certified Government Financial Manager (CGFM).
  • Experience with the Comptroller of Public Accounts Uniform Statewide Accounting System (USAS), Centralized Accounting and Payroll/Personnel System (CAPPS), or State Property Accounting (SPA) systems.
  • Experience implementing or researching GASB standards in state financial reporting.
  • Accounting experience with proprietary funds, cash flow, governmental funds, capital assets, and/or bonds.
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ities
  • Knowledge of GAAP, GASB requirements, and related policies, laws, and regulations.
  • Proficiency with USAS or CAPPS and knowledge of Texas financial reporting requirements.
  • Proficiency with spreadsheet, database, and word processing software (Microsoft Excel, Access, Word).
  • Ability to coordinate complex accounting operations, interpret laws and regulations, and apply general accounting theory.
  • Strong analytical ability, problem‑solving, and the ability to formulate appropriate resolutions.
  • Strong organizational skills with an aptitude for detail.
  • Ability to plan, organize, and maintain procedures, coordinate accounting operations and documentation, and perform complex accounting transactions.
  • Effective oral and written communication skills.
